While the Senators put in a decent effort, they were clearly outclassed by the Ducks in this year’s Stanley Cup final. Jean-Sebastien Giguere would have been my choice for the Conn Smythe trophy, but I’m not going to argue with the choice of Scott Niedermeyer for MVP.

I cheered for the Sens for the series but one of the things I enjoyed about the Ducks’ championship is to see Brian Burke lifting the Cup over his head. I’ve always appreciated his blunt talk and intelligent insights into the game in interviews. I was impressed with his leadership during his days in Vancouver having to deal with the Todd Bertuzzi incident and was similarly impressed with his interview with Ron MacLean tonight in the way that he paid tribute to his players, the opposition, and, really, everybody.

The only thing that marred the game for me tonight (other than Ottawa’s collapse) was that the first post-game interview that Hockey Night in Canada did was with Chris Pronger.

But tonight the glory goes to the players on the Anaheim team. Congratulations.
